Join us for the first in a series of workshops presented to SAG-AFTRA members by The Second City Training Center. The Second City has been doing improv for 55 years and is commonly referred to as the Harvard of comedy. Improv is practically an industry standard on set and in auditions; you’re going to be asked to do it at some point if you haven’t already. In this free two-hour workshop, you’ll be learning the fundamentals of improv where we’ll discuss the basic concepts, how it applies to acting on stage, on camera and to your life in general. [5] LA SAG Foundation Short Film Showcase Seeking Submissions The SAG Foundation is now accepting submissions from filmmakers residing in all states west of the Mississippi for its April 2015 Los Angeles Short Film Showcase. If you submitted to the New York SAG Foundation showcase, you are ineligible to submit to the Los Angeles showcase. Webseries produced under a union contract are also eligible for consideration. Please submit one or two episodes. All shorts MUST be produced under a SAG-AFTRA Short Film, SAG-AFTRA Student Agreement or SAG-AFTRA New Media contract, not run more than 20 minutes, including credits – no exceptions, and be completed films. Previously submitted films are eligible for re-submission. The showcase is open to all types of cinematic expression, and is designed to encourage union members, and others, to create their own projects. In addition to the screening, the evening includes a Q&A with the directors and producers, and an opportunity to network with those in attendance. Filmmakers must provide project’s SAG-AFTRA production number. If the short film was created when the filmmaker was a student at USC, UCLA, Chapman or AFI, then the submission does not need a production number. Please make a note of the school affiliation with the submission. There is no entry fee, nor is there a cost to attend the screening, which is held in Los Angeles twice a year.
